RTP Agent

Golang-first effort to build a practical alternative to the LiveKit Agent SDK, focused on lower end-to-end latency and reduced hardware requirements.
Documentation: https://cavos-io.github.io/rtp-agent/
Why This Project
rtp-agent explores a lean, production-friendly agent runtime in Go for real-time voice and multimodal workflows.
Core goals:
- Reduce latency across STT -> LLM -> TTS turn loops.
- Minimize CPU and memory requirements so agents can run on smaller instances.
- Keep architecture modular through ports and adapters, so providers can be swapped quickly.

Features
- Go-based worker runtime and CLI entrypoint.
- Hexagonal architecture (
adapter, core, interface, library) for clear separation of concerns.
- Broad provider coverage with 60+ adapter packages (LLM, STT, TTS, avatar, utilities).
- LiveKit-compatible worker transport and job lifecycle handling.
- Optional Agora RTC worker transport for joining Agora channels directly as an agent.
- Docusaurus documentation site for adapter references.

Agora RTC Worker Transport
The Agora transport is optional and built behind the agora_sdk tag because it depends on Agora native runtime libraries.
Build an Agora-enabled binary:
AGORA_GO_SDK_DIR=/path/to/Agora-Golang-Server-SDK \
OUT=.tmp/rtp-agent-agora \
scripts/build-agora-sdk.sh
Run the worker in an Agora RTC channel:
export RTP_AGENT_TRANSPORT=agora
export AGORA_GO_SDK_DIR=/path/to/Agora-Golang-Server-SDK
export LD_LIBRARY_PATH="$AGORA_GO_SDK_DIR/agora_sdk:$LD_LIBRARY_PATH"
export AGORA_APP_ID=<agora-app-id>
export AGORA_APP_CERTIFICATE=<agora-app-certificate> # or set AGORA_TOKEN
export AGORA_CHANNEL=<channel-name>
export AGORA_UID=agent-0
.tmp/rtp-agent-agora start
Validate the join path with the smoke script:
AGORA_GO_SDK_DIR=/path/to/Agora-Golang-Server-SDK \
AGORA_APP_ID=<agora-app-id> \
AGORA_APP_CERTIFICATE=<agora-app-certificate> \
AGORA_CHANNEL=<channel-name> \
AGORA_UID=agent-0 \
scripts/smoke-agora-rtc.sh
The smoke script succeeds only after the worker logs agora transport connected for a stable window and prints:
Agora RTC connected
Roadmap
- End-to-end latency profiling and optimization pass.
- Lower-memory execution mode for constrained environments.
- Compatibility layer and integrations for Pipecat.
- Compatibility layer and integrations for VisionAgent.
- Additional open-source integration target: Vocode.
